Blessing Hospital earns national four-star rating

The care and service provided by Blessing Hospital earned an annual overall rating of four out of five stars among the 4,000 Medicare-certified hospitals in the country. The federal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) released the rating through its “Hospital Compare” program.

Blessing Hospital recognized nationally for patient safety

An independent national healthcare organization has given Blessing Hospital its top grade for patient safety. The Leapfrog Group gave the hospital a grade “A” for the fall 2024 national survey period. Blessing was among fewer than 30% of hospitals nationwide and one of only 32 hospitals in Illinois to receive the top grade.
